How Single Jersey Machines Work

  • Single cylinder: The machine uses one circular needle bed (cylinder) where all knitting happens.
  • Latch needles: These needles form loops by catching and pulling yarn through.
  • Cam systems: Cams control needle movement to create knit stitches in a continuous loop, producing fabric.

This loop formation creates the familiar smooth single jersey fabric, with a clean front and a textured back.

Core Fabrics Produced on Standard Single Jersey Machines

Standard single jersey circular knitting machines primarily produce a range of versatile fabrics widely used in everyday clothing and beyond. The most common is plain single jersey, known for its lightweight and breathable nature. This fabric features a smooth face with a looped back, making it ideal for comfortable T-shirt knit fabric, polo shirts, and casual wear.

Another popular fabric is piqué (Lacoste), which has a distinct textured, honeycomb-like surface. This structure not only adds visual appeal but also improves durability, making it a preferred choice for polo shirt material and sporty casuals.

For applications needing breathability and ventilation, single jersey machines create mesh and eyelet fabrics. These open-knit structures are lightweight and allow air circulation, perfect for sportswear jersey and summer activewear designed to keep you cool.

Derivative and Structured Fabrics on High-Speed Single Jersey Machines

High-speed single jersey knitting machines go beyond plain fabrics and can create a variety of derivative and structured fabrics. Using specific cam arrangements, you can produce twill and striped patterns that add visual interest and texture to the fabric without compromising stretch or comfort. These patterns are perfect when you want something simple yet stylish in sportswear jersey or casual tops.

For garments that need extra stretch and shape retention, elastic fabrics with spandex or Lycra are common. By combining these elastic yarns with single jersey knitting, you get high-stretch fabrics ideal for form-fitting apparel such as activewear or performance wear. These fabrics move with the body while keeping their form.

Another option is mini-jacquard and patterned single jersey, which uses tuck and miss stitches to introduce basic patterns directly into the fabric. This method allows for easy customization without switching to more complex knitting machines, making it cost-effective and versatile.

Convertible Fabrics with Interchangeable Kits

High-speed single jersey knitting machines really shine when you add interchangeable kits. These kits let you switch up fabric types without changing machines, saving time and costs.

  • Three-thread fleece: This fabric is brushed on the inside, making it warm and soft—perfect for casual wear and cozy sweatshirts.
  • French terry and loop fabrics: Known for their looped structures, these fabrics absorb sweat well, ideal for activewear and comfortable loungewear.
  • Two-thread fleece and velour: Both deliver plush, smooth finishes that enhance comfort and give a premium feel to garments.

Factors Influencing Fabric Variety and Quality

Several factors impact the variety and quality of fabrics produced on a high-speed single jersey knitting machine. The machine gauge (needle density) plays a big role—it determines how fine or coarse the fabric will be. Higher gauge machines produce finer, smoother fabrics, while lower gauges give thicker, more durable knits.

The feeder count also matters. More feeders allow for using multiple yarns, enabling more complex patterns and fabric blends without slowing down production. Along with this, cam track configurations—like the popular 4-track system—expand the design possibilities, making it easier to knit twill, stripes, or mini-jacquard patterns on a single jersey machine.

On the production side, controlling stitch density and tension is essential. Getting these right ensures fabric uniformity, reduces defects like holes or uneven loops, and improves the overall hand feel. Plus, good post-knitting finishing like heat-setting or brushing enhances softness, stability, and appearance.
